Understanding the Importance of Interactive Posts

Interactive posts on social media are designed to encourage active participation from your audience. By incorporating elements that prompt users to engage, such as quizzes, polls, contests, and surveys, healthcare providers can create an interactive and dynamic online community. These types of posts not only boost engagement rates but also provide valuable insights and feedback from patients, enabling providers to better understand their needs and preferences.

Interactive posts offer numerous benefits for healthcare providers:

  • Increased brand awareness: Interactive posts have a higher likelihood of being shared and reaching a wider audience, enhancing brand visibility.

  • Improved patient satisfaction: By actively engaging with patients, healthcare providers can gather feedback and insights, allowing them to tailor their services to meet patient needs and preferences better.

  • Enhanced patient trust and loyalty: Interactive posts foster a sense of community and trust among patients, leading to increased patient loyalty and satisfaction.

  • Valuable data collection: Interactive posts can provide valuable data and insights regarding patient preferences, helping healthcare providers make informed decisions regarding their marketing and service strategies.

Tips for Creating Engaging Interactive Posts

To effectively engage patients on social media, healthcare providers should consider the following tips when creating interactive posts:

1. Know Your Audience

Understanding your target audience is crucial for creating engaging content. Take the time to research and identify the characteristics, preferences, and interests of your patient demographic. By tailoring your interactive posts to their needs and desires, you can create a more personalized experience, increasing the chances of engagement.

Here are a few ways you can get to know your audience better:

  • Conduct surveys or interviews to gather information about their healthcare concerns, interests, and preferences.

  • Monitor social media conversations and analyze the topics and questions that resonate most with your audience.

  • Utilize analytics tools to gain insights into the demographics and behavior of your social media followers.

By understanding your audience, you can create interactive posts that address their specific needs and interests, making them more likely to engage with your content.

2. Utilize Visuals

Visual content is more likely to capture attention and elicit responses compared to plain text. Incorporate eye-catching images, infographics, or videos into your interactive posts to make them visually appealing. Visuals not only make your posts stand out, but they also convey information more effectively, resulting in higher engagement rates.

Here are some tips for using visuals in your interactive posts:

  • Use high-quality images that are relevant to your content and resonate with your audience.

  • Create eye-catching infographics that simplify complex healthcare information and make it easier for patients to understand.

  • Share videos that provide valuable insights, tips, or demonstrations related to healthcare topics.

By leveraging visual content, you can make your interactive posts more engaging and compelling for your audience.

3. Pose Thought-Provoking Questions

Engage your audience by asking thought-provoking questions related to healthcare topics or specific conditions. Encourage patients to share their opinions, experiences, or suggestions in the comments section. This not only encourages active participation but also fosters a sense of community among patients, facilitating peer-to-peer support.

Consider the following when posing thought-provoking questions:

  • Ask open-ended questions that encourage patients to share their personal experiences or perspectives.

  • Create polls with multiple-choice options to gather insights on specific healthcare topics.

  • Respond to comments and engage in conversations with your audience to further encourage participation.

By sparking meaningful discussions, you can create a supportive and interactive community where patients feel valued and heard.

4. Conduct Polls and Surveys

Polls and surveys are excellent tools for gathering valuable insights from your audience. Ask patients to vote on healthcare-related topics, share their preferences, or provide feedback on your services. This not only promotes engagement but also provides you with actionable data to improve patient experience and tailor your services to their needs.

Here are some suggestions for conducting polls and surveys:

  • Keep your polls and surveys short and concise to encourage maximum participation.

  • Use platforms or tools that allow you to easily create and share polls and surveys on social media.

  • Analyze the results of your polls and surveys to identify trends, preferences, and areas for improvement.

By involving patients in the decision-making process through polls and surveys, you demonstrate that their opinions matter and that you are committed to providing the best possible care.

5. Organize Contests and Giveaways

Contests and giveaways are highly effective in generating excitement and fostering engagement. Consider organizing healthcare-themed contests or giveaways where patients can participate and win prizes. This not only rewards your audience but also encourages them to actively engage with your content, spreading awareness about your brand across social media platforms.

Here’s how you can organize contests and giveaways:

  • Set clear rules and guidelines for participation to ensure fairness and transparency.

  • Promote your contests and giveaways through various channels, including social media, email newsletters, and your website.

  • Use hashtags to track entries and encourage participants to share their involvement with their social media networks.

By organizing contests and giveaways, you create a buzz around your brand and incentivize patients to engage with your content, ultimately driving more traffic and awareness.

6. Encourage User-Generated Content

User-generated content is a powerful tool for building trust and authenticity. Encourage your patients to share their success stories, testimonials, or health journey on social media using a specific hashtag. By featuring user-generated content on your platforms, you not only engage your audience but also showcase real-life experiences, creating a sense of trust and credibility.

Here’s how you can encourage user-generated content:

  • Share user-generated content on your social media platforms, website, or blog, giving credit to the original creators.

  • Engage with users who share their content by commenting, liking, or reposting their posts.

  • Run campaigns or challenges that encourage patients to create and share content related to your brand or services.

By leveraging user-generated content, you tap into the power of storytelling and personal experiences, connecting with your audience on a deeper level.

7. Provide Educational Content

In addition to interactive posts, it is important to provide educational content to your audience. Share informative articles, tips, or infographics related to healthcare topics. By offering valuable information, you position yourself as a reliable source of knowledge, attracting patients and encouraging them to engage with your content.

Here are some ideas for providing educational content:

  • Write blog articles that address common healthcare concerns, debunk myths, or provide practical tips.

  • Create infographics that explain complex medical concepts or procedures in a visually appealing and easy-to-understand manner.

  • Share videos featuring healthcare experts discussing important topics or answering frequently asked questions.

By combining interactive posts with educational content, you establish yourself as a trusted authority in the healthcare industry and foster long-term engagement with your audience.
